AI Technical Summary
In the event of thermal runaway, existing batteries have low gas venting efficiency, requiring gas to be vented from around the insulating membrane before reaching the explosion-proof valve in the casing, resulting in a long venting time.
A weak point is set on the insulating film so that the gas generated by the electrode assembly can be directly discharged to the explosion-proof hole through the weak point, shortening the exhaust path and directly discharging to the explosion-proof valve.
It improves the battery's venting efficiency, ensures rapid venting on an insulated basis, prevents battery explosions, and enhances both safety and venting efficiency.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of battery, in particular to a single battery and a battery pack. BACKGROUND
[0002] With the increasing maturity of power battery technology, it is widely used in electric vehicles and energy storage fields, so the reliability of power battery is increasingly high.
[0003] However, when the existing battery is in thermal runaway, the electrode assembly arranged on the insulating film will generate gas, which is first discharged from the periphery of the insulating film, then discharged between the insulating film and the shell, and then discharged from the shell. Because it needs to be discharged from the periphery of the insulating film first and then to the explosion-proof valve of the shell, the exhaust time is long, and there is a problem of low exhaust efficiency. [0048] As Figure 1 Some embodiments of the present application provide a single battery to ensure the efficiency and smoothness of exhaust, the single battery 10 has a first direction X.
[0049] The single battery 10 includes a housing 100, a first end cover 120, an electrode assembly 200, a bracket 400, and an insulating film 300.
[0050] The housing 100 defines a receiving cavity 110 having an opening, so as to accommodate the electrode assembly 200, the bracket 400 and the insulating film 300 in the receiving cavity 110 through the opening.
[0051] The first end cover 120 is connected to the housing 100 along the first direction X, and the receiving cavity 110 is sealed by the first end cover 120, so as to form a sealed receiving cavity 110 enclosed by the first end cover 120 and the housing 100, thereby protecting the electrode assembly 200, the bracket 400 and the insulating film 300.
[0052] Among them, the first end cover 120 is provided with an explosion-proof valve 140, by setting the explosion-proof valve 140 on the first end cover 120, so as to control the pressure inside the single battery 10 through the explosion-proof valve 140, thereby preventing the single battery 10 from exploding. When the single battery 10 inside produces excessive pressure, the explosion-proof valve 140 will open under the action of pressure, thereby releasing the high pressure gas generated inside the single battery 10 to the external environment, thereby reducing the pressure inside the single battery 10, thereby effectively preventing the risk of explosion of the single battery 10.
[0053] In addition, the bracket 400 is arranged between the electrode assembly 200 and the first end cover 120 along the first direction X. Along the first direction X, the side of the bracket 400 facing the electrode assembly 200 abuts against the side of the electrode assembly 200 facing the first end cover 120, and the side of the bracket 400 facing the first end cover 120 abuts against the side of the first end cover 120 facing the electrode assembly 200, so as to limit the movement of the bracket 400 in the first direction X by the first end cover 120 and the electrode assembly 200, thereby preventing the bracket 400 from moving in the first direction X in the accommodation cavity 110, and ensuring the stability of the bracket 400 in the first direction X.
[0054] In the embodiment, the bracket 400 abuts against the electrode assembly 200, and the connection mode between the bracket 400 and the electrode assembly 200 includes at least one of lap joint, clamping, and bonding, which can be specifically set according to actual conditions.
[0055] In addition, the bracket 400 is provided with an explosion-proof hole 410 corresponding to the explosion-proof valve 140 along the first direction X. Since the bracket 400 is arranged between the electrode assembly 200 and the first end cover 120, the gas generated inside the electrode assembly 200 can flow to the first end cover 120 through the explosion-proof hole 410, so as to provide a guiding effect on the gas generated inside the electrode assembly 200 through the explosion-proof hole 410, so that the gas can impact the corresponding explosion-proof valve 140 on the first end cover 120 through the explosion-proof hole 410, thereby causing the explosion-proof valve 140 to open under the action of a preset pressure, thereby releasing the gas in the accommodation cavity 110, reducing the pressure inside the single battery 10, and preventing the single battery 10 from exploding.
[0056] The insulating film 300 is accommodated in the accommodation cavity 110 and wrapped around the electrode assembly 200, so as to form an insulating barrier between the shell 100 and the electrode assembly 200 and between the first end cover 120 and the electrode assembly 200 through the insulating film 300, thereby preventing the electrode assembly 200 from contacting the shell 100 to cause short circuit, or the electrode assembly 200 from contacting the first end cover 120 to cause short circuit.
[0057] It should be noted that in the prior art, since the single battery 10 generates gas when the electrode assembly 200 is in thermal runaway during use, when the insulating film 300 is wrapped around the electrode assembly 200, the gas generated by the electrode assembly 200 needs to break through the insulating film 300 around the insulating film 300 and then be discharged to the explosion-proof valve 140. Such a design has a long gas discharge distance, a long gas discharge time from the electrode assembly to the explosion-proof valve, and a low gas discharge efficiency.
[0058] In the embodiment, the insulation film 300 is provided with the weak part 310, the weak part 310 is arranged along the first direction X close to the support 400 and corresponds to the explosion-proof hole 410, so that when the electrode assembly 200 generates a large amount of gas by heating, and the air pressure between the insulation film 300 and the electrode assembly 200 is greater than the preset pressure resistance strength of the weak part 310, the weak part 310 can be broken through, so that the gas generated by the electrode assembly 200 can be directly discharged into the explosion-proof hole 410 through the weak part 310, and then discharged from the explosion-proof valve 140 after being discharged to the explosion-proof valve 140.
[0059] It can be understood that the air pressure of the gas discharged through the weak part 310 at the explosion-proof hole 410 gradually increases, and when the air pressure at the explosion-proof hole 410 is greater than the preset pressure of the explosion-proof valve 140, the explosion-proof valve 140 is opened under the action of the air pressure, thereby releasing the gas in the containing cavity 110 to reduce the pressure inside the single battery 10, thereby preventing the single battery 10 from exploding.
[0060] By arranging the weak part 310 on the side of the insulation film 300 close to the first end cover 120, the distance from the gas exhaust part of the insulation film 300 to the explosion-proof hole 410 is shortened, so that the time for the gas generated by the electrode assembly 200 to enter the explosion-proof valve 140 through the weak part 310 can be shortened, thereby improving the exhaust efficiency. By arranging the weak part 310 on the insulation film 300, the gas generated by the electrode assembly 200 during operation can break through the weak part 310 without affecting other areas of the insulation film 300, that is, the pressure resistance strength of the weak part 310 is less than the strength of other areas on the insulation film 300. That is, when the air pressure between the insulation film 300 and the electrode assembly 200 is greater than the pressure that the weak part 310 can withstand, the weak part 310 is opened to allow the gas to be discharged into the explosion-proof valve 140 through the weak part 310. Not only can the exhaust efficiency and stability be ensured, but also the safety of the single battery 10 can be ensured.

[0066] It can be understood that the thickness of the weakened portion 310 is less than the thickness of the insulating film 300. By reducing the thickness of the weakened portion 310, the weakened portion 310 can withstand a smaller air pressure than other regions of the insulating film 300 under the action of the same air pressure, so that the weakened portion 310 can be opened under the action of the air pressure, and the other regions of the insulating film 300 can remain stable, so as to ensure the insulation quality of the insulating film 300.
[0067] As shown in Figure 2 , Figure 11 , Figure 12 and Figure 13 In some embodiments of the present application, the first diaphragm 320 has a first wall surface 321 and a second wall surface 322 arranged opposite to each other along the first direction X, and the first wall surface 321 is parallel to the second wall surface 322.
[0068] The weakened portion 310 is formed by local pressing or etching of the first wall surface 321 and / or the second wall surface 322.
[0069] It can be understood that when the weakened portion 310 is arranged on the side of the first diaphragm 320 facing the first end cover 120, the weakened portion 310 is formed by local pressing or etching of the first wall surface 321.
[0070] When the weakened portion 310 is arranged on the side of the first diaphragm 320 facing the electrode assembly 200, the weakened portion 310 is formed by local pressing or etching of the second wall surface 322.
[0071] When the weakened portion 310 is arranged on both sides of the first diaphragm 320 along the first direction X, the weakened portion 310 is formed by local pressing or etching of the first wall surface 321 and the second wall surface 322.
[0072] Forming the weakened portion 310 on the first diaphragm 320 by pressing or etching not only can avoid affecting the thickness of other regions on the first diaphragm 320, but also can improve the forming efficiency and accuracy of the position of the weakened portion 310.
[0073] As shown in Figures 2 to 10As shown, in some embodiments of this application, the weak portion 310 includes at least one first weak segment 311. It is understood that the number of first weak segments 311 can be any number of one, two, or more, and can be specifically set according to the actual situation.
[0074] Among them, at least one first weak segment 311 forms a weak region 330 on the insulating film 300, that is, the first weak segment 311 is the edge part of the weak region 330.
[0075] It should be noted that if the coverage area of the weak zone 330 is smaller than the coverage area of the explosion-proof hole 410, that is, the total length of the first weak section 311 is small, when the gas generated by the electrode assembly 200 breaks through the first weak section 311, the opening range of the first weak section 311 is small, which will result in low efficiency of gas discharge from the weak zone 330 between the insulating film 300 and the electrode assembly 200. If the coverage area of the weak zone 330 is larger than the coverage area of the explosion-proof hole 410, although the total length of the first weak section 311 increases, when the gas generated by the electrode assembly 200 breaks through the first weak section 311, a portion of the opening edge of the first weak section 311 will be misaligned with the explosion-proof hole 410, that is, the frame will block part of the first weak section 311, resulting in low exhaust efficiency.
[0076] Based on this, along the first direction X, the projection of the weak area 330 on the plane where the first end cap 120 is located overlaps with the projection of the hole wall of the explosion-proof hole 410 on the plane where the first end cap 120 is located, so as to maximize the effective length of the first weak section 311 while ensuring that the first weak section 311 is not blocked by the frame, thereby improving the efficiency, smoothness and stability of the gas between the insulating film 300 and the electrode assembly 200 being discharged from the weak area 330.
[0077] like Figures 2 to 5 As shown, in some embodiments of this application, the weak portion 310 includes a first weak segment 311, which encloses and forms a weak region 330.
[0078] The first weak segment 311 has a first end 3111 and a second end 3112, and the first end 3111 and the second end 3112 are connected or spaced apart.
[0079] It is understandable that, such as Figure 2 and Figure 3As shown, in some embodiments, the first end 3111 and the second end 3112 are connected, that is, the first weak segment 311 is connected end to end to form a weak area 330 with closed edges. When the gas generated by the electrode assembly 200 breaks through the first weak segment 311, the weak area 330 can separate from the first diaphragm 320. The opening formed by the first weak segment 311 is the largest, so as to improve the exhaust efficiency. It should be noted that when the projection of the weak area 330 on the plane where the first end cover 120 is located overlaps with the projection of the hole wall of the explosion-proof hole 410 on the plane where the first end cover 120 is located, the larger the opening formed by the first weak segment 311, the better the exhaust efficiency.
[0080] It is understandable that, such as Figure 4 and Figure 5 As shown, in some embodiments, there is a gap between the first end 3111 and the second end 3112, that is, the first weak section 311 forms a weak area 330 with a connecting portion at its ends. When the gas generated by the electrode assembly 200 breaks through the first weak section 311, the first weak section 311 opens. Since there is a connecting portion between the first end 3111 and the second end 3112, the weak area 330 is connected to the first diaphragm 320 through the connecting portion to prevent the weak area 330 from detaching from the first diaphragm 320. This not only ensures the exhaust efficiency, but also prevents the weak area 330 from moving in the receiving cavity 110, ensuring the stability of the position of the weak area 330 on the first diaphragm 320.
[0081] It should be noted that the connecting part is part of the first diaphragm 320, and the thickness of the connecting part is equal to the thickness of the non-first weak segment 311 on the first diaphragm 320.
[0082] like Figures 6 to 8 As shown, in some embodiments of this application, the weak portion 310 includes multiple first weak segments 311, which are spaced apart and enclose a weak area 330. It is understood that the number of first weak segments 311 can be any number of two or more values, and can be specifically set according to the actual situation.
[0083] like Figure 6 and Figure 7 As shown, in some embodiments, the weak portion 310 includes two first weak segments 311, the ends of the two first weak segments 311 are spaced apart, and the two first weak segments 311 are centrally symmetrical about the midpoint of the weak area 330, so as to ensure that the exhaust efficiency of the two first weak segments 311 is equal when they are opened, thereby ensuring the uniformity, stability and smoothness of exhaust.
[0084] like Figure 8As shown in the drawings, in some embodiments, the weakened portion 310 comprises four first weakened sections 311, the ends of the four first weakened sections 311 are spaced apart, and the four first weakened sections 311 are centrally symmetric with the midpoint of the weakened area 330, so as to ensure that the exhaust efficiency of the four first weakened sections 311 is equal when the four first weakened sections 311 are opened, thereby ensuring the uniformity, stability and smoothness of the exhaust, and further improving the stability of the weakened area 330 on the first diaphragm 320, preventing the weakened area 330 from falling off the first diaphragm 320, and ensuring the exhaust quality.
[0085] As shown in the drawings, Figure 9 and Figure 10 In some embodiments of the present application, the weakened portion 310 further comprises a second weakened section 312, and the second weakened section 312 is located in the weakened area 330.
[0086] The second weakened section 312 is formed by local pressing or etching of the first wall surface 321 and / or the second wall surface 322. In addition, the length of the second weakened section 312 can be specifically set according to actual conditions. It can be understood that by increasing the length of the second weakened section 312, the opening range of the weakened area 330 can be increased, thereby further improving the exhaust efficiency.
[0087] In the present embodiment, the shape of the second weakened section 312 can be at least any one of a straight line, a broken line, an arc, a circle, an ellipse, a polygon, or a combination of two or more thereof.
[0088] As shown in the drawings, Figure 9 and Figure 10 In some embodiments of the present application, the number of the second weakened section 312 is multiple, and the number of the second weakened section 312 can be two or any number of two or more, which can be specifically set according to actual conditions.
[0089] The multiple second weakened sections 312 are arranged to intersect to form at least one intersection point. It can be understood that when the multiple second weakened sections 312 are spaced apart from each other, the size of the opening of the second weakened section 312 is the same as the length of the second weakened section 312 when the second weakened section 312 is opened under the action of the gas pressure, that is, the gas can be discharged from the second weakened section 312. When the two second weakened sections 312 intersect to form an intersection point, the second weakened sections 312 at the intersection point are separated from each other when the second weakened sections 312 are opened under the action of the gas pressure, so as to form a gap at the intersection point, thereby further increasing the area of the exhaust port of the weakened area 330, and further improving the exhaust efficiency.
[0090] In the present embodiment, the multiple second weakened sections 312 are centrally symmetric with the intersection point, so as to ensure that the exhaust efficiency of each part of the weakened area 330 is the same when the second weakened sections 312 are opened under the action of the gas pressure, thereby ensuring the uniformity and stability of the exhaust.
[0091] AsFigure 1 As shown, in some embodiments of the present application, the single battery 10 further comprises a second end cover 130, the second end cover 130 is connected with the shell 100 along the first direction X to cover the accommodating cavity 110, and the second end cover 130 is arranged opposite to the first end cover 120 along the first direction X, and the second end cover 130 is provided with a pole 150.
[0092] Since the insulating film generally wraps the electrode assembly 200 except the side facing the second end cover 130, when the electrode assembly 200 generates a large amount of gas due to thermal runaway, part of the gas can be discharged from the side of the second end cover 130.
[0093] If the above-mentioned thermal-electric separation scheme is adopted, i.e., the explosion-proof valve 140 and the pole 150 are not designed on the same side, part of the gas generated by the electrode assembly 200 needs to be discharged from the side of the pole 150 first, and then discharged to the side provided with the explosion-proof valve 140 through the side of the electrode assembly 200, which results in a very long distance for gas discharge and reduces the gas discharge efficiency.
[0094] In the insulating film 300 provided with the weak part 310, the gas generated inside the electrode assembly 200 can be quickly discharged from the weak part 310, which can shorten the distance for gas discharge from the side of the pole 150 to the explosion-proof valve 140.
